题解 | #最长回文子串#

最长回文子串

https://www.nowcoder.com/practice/12e081cd10ee4794a2bd70c7d68f5507

forloop双层循环闭眼算法,完整代码如下:
while (line = readline()) {
    let maxLen = 0;
    for (let i = 0; i < line.length; i++) {
        for (let j = i+1; j < line.length; j++) {
            let str = line.slice(i, j+1);
            if ( str == str.split('').reverse().join('') && str.length > maxLen) {
                maxLen = str.length;
            }
        }
    }
    console.log(maxLen);
}


全部评论

相关推荐

06-20 19:40
中原工学院 Java
网络存储:十几天不会让你拉人办卡就结束了吧?
点赞 评论 收藏
分享
05-26 22:25
门头沟学院 Java
Java小肖:不会是想叫你过去把你打一顿吧,哈哈哈
点赞 评论 收藏
分享
评论
1
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务